PRECAUTIONS 

 

1.

 

Read these instructions

 

All the safety and operating instructions should be read before the product is 

operated. 

2.

 

Heed all warnings 

       

All warnings on the product and in the instruction manual should be adhered to. 

 

The symbol indicates the following items, please carefully read the 

description next to each symbol. 

a.

 

Failure to follow the safety instruction given may directly endanger 

people, cause damage to the system or to other equipment.   

b.

 

The requirements to make this device work, including hardware, 

computer settings, network settings, and operation procedures. 

c.

 

The tips to make using this device easier, more convenient and more 

efficient. 

 

3.

 

Servicing  

     

  Do not attempt to service this video product yourself as opening or removing 

covers may expose you to dangerous voltage or other hazards. Refer all servicing 

to qualified service personnel.
